Okafor’s law was a popular term in the year 2016 as a result of the movie “Okafor’s Law” produced, directed and written by Omoni Oboli. The movie is a Nigerian romantic comedy drama highlighting on an ardent player with ladies, whose quest to proving this law to his friends brings him three women he must re-seduce.
